Here's the PGA Show practice range. As you can see it carved a big section out of the convention center. The teeing stations are sold to
manufacturers so they can demonstrate their clubs.

This is part of the Callaway hitting area. Throughout most of the show golfers were lined up to take their turn hitting the latest and greatest
from Callaway.

This is the massive front entrance to the Taylor Made booth.

This is a merged image to give you an idea of how big the circular driving range is where Demo Day (the day before the
show) is held. It's the round driving range at the Orange County National Golf Course.

This was a picture of a section of the main aisle at 9:30 AM on the 2nd day of the show. About that point I thought traffic was
going to be low for the show but right after this picture was taken traffic pick up and the show was busy the rest of the day. Plus the third
day had pretty good floor traffic also.

It's always interesting to see the various product videos, commercial segments and even some live TV shows being shot on
the floor of the PGA. If you didn't watch where you were walking you could easily wind up on TV.
